- Blackpool Tower is an entertainment venue.
- Facilities available in the venue include: a ballroom, dungeon experience, circus, 4D cinema, arcades, cafes, bars, and 360-degree viewing platform at the top of the tower.

Getting In and Around
View
- There is step-free access via a portable ramp at the most accessible entrance.
- When the dungeon is open, there is step free level access via the dungeon entrance on Bank Hey Street.
- There is step-free level access throughout the majority of areas, this may include the use of a lift.
- The following areas have step-free access via ramps or slopes: the ground level arcade and toilet with adaptations, and the circus Accessible Entrance B.
- The following areas have stepped access: the sea view seating areas on levels 2 and 3, and the gallery seating in the circus and ballroom.
- Access throughout may include manual doors, doors permanently held open, automatic doors and narrow walkways.

Promenade Entrance
- This entrance is located on the promenade at the front of the building.
- The entrance area is clearly signed.
- There is not a canopy or recess which provides weather protection at the entrance.
- There is step-free access via ramp at the entrance.
- The ramp has a steep gradient.
- The ramp is between 75cm and 150cm wide with handrails on both sides.
- The ramp bypasses the steps.
- There are 3 steps with no handrails.
- The steps are unmarked.
- The height of the steps is not between 15cm and 18cm.
- The height of the highest step is 13cm.
- The depth of the steps is between 30cm and 45cm.
- There are double manual doors at this entrance.
- The doors are permanently held open.
- The width of the opening is 144cm.
- The doors have a low visual contrast.
- There is a second set of double manual doors.
- The second set of doors are permanently held open.
- The width of the opening is 141cm.
- The second set of doors have a low visual contrast.
- There is step-free level access as you enter.

North Lift
- The lift surveyed is located to the left from the Promenade Entrance.
- The distance from the Promenade Entrance is 12m.
- The most accessible route to the lift has step-free level access.
- Levels 1, 3, 5, 6 and 7 are accessed by this lift.
- The lift door has a low visual contrast.
- The lift has a level manoeuvring space in front of it for a wheelchair user (150cm x 150cm).
- The external lift control buttons have tactile markings and a high visual contrast.
- All of the external lift controls are at a suitable height for a wheelchair user.
- The lift door opening width is 85cm.
- The internal dimensions of the lift are 180cm (width) x 155cm (depth).
- The internal lift control buttons have tactile markings and a high visual contrast.
- Some of the internal lift controls are at a suitable height for a wheelchair user.
- Internally the lift has: a mirror to aid reversing, a visual floor indicator, an audible announcer and a list of floor services/facilities.
- Lighting levels were even at the time of the survey.
- There are other lifts available at this location which are of a similar size.
- There is another lift on the other side of reception which does not access levels 6 and 7.
